What Is Botox?

Botox in Mission Viejo, scientifically known as botulinum toxin, is a naturally occurring neurotoxin produced by the Clostridium botulinum bacterium. Within the medical realm, this neurotoxin has found versatile applications, temporarily inducing muscle paralysis. Its multifaceted uses range from wrinkle reduction to the treatment of neuromuscular disorders.

What Is TMJ?

TMJ disorder describes a condition affecting the temporomandibular (TMJ) joint, which connects your jawbone to your skull and acts like a sliding hinge. TMJ disorders are a cluster term for a group of conditions that cause pain and discomfort in the temporomandibular joint. Some common symptoms of TMJ disorders include:

  • Pain and tenderness in the jaw
  • Difficulty chewing
  • Headaches
  • Neck and shoulder pain
  • Tinnitus (ear ringing) and earaches
  • Teeth clenching and grinding

Is Botox Effective Against TMJ?

Yes, Botox is highly effective against TMJ disorders. However, it’s mostly used as a complementary treatment for TMJ therapies. It provides temporary pain relief from the pain associated with TMJ by relaxing the muscles involved in jaw movement. 

Botulinum toxin prevents the body from releasing acetylcholine, which is a chemical neurotransmitter that sends signals to the brain to cause muscle contractions. This causes the jaw muscles to relax and reduce the pain and symptoms associated with TMJ disorders. Within a few days of Botox testament, you’ll start to notice:

  • Fewer and less frequent headaches
  • Better sleep with reduced teeth clenching
  • Reduced teeth sensitivity
  • Reduced pain in your jaws

What To Expect During Botox Treatment

Here’s what you should expect when getting Botox for your TMJ:

The Consultation and Assessment

First things first, the dentist will examine your medical history and symptoms to decide the suitability of the treatment. If suitable, the dentist will create a treatment plan that outlines the dosage and injection areas.

The Preparation and Botox Injection

Next, the dentist will apply a desensitizing cream on the affected area to numb the region. They’ll then use a fine needle to inject Botox into these areas as indicated in the treatment plan. 

Post-Injection Care

After the injection, your Mission Viejo dentist will instruct you on how to care for the infected region. They’ll advise you to rest for the first 24 hours after the injection. They’ll also discourage you from rubbing the affected region to keep the Botox from spreading to unwanted regions of the face.
